Message ID | 20230516143156.1961-1-reatmon@ti.com |
---|---|
State | Accepted |
Delegated to: | Ryan Eatmon |
Headers | show |
Series | [meta-arago,master/kirkstone,1/2] ltp-ddt: Intial LTS migration version | expand |
1. There's no 20231017 version of ltp-ddt in meta-arago: https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-devtools/ltp-ddt 2. ltp-ddt is based on upstream ltp - while OE-Core/master has version 20231017 of ltp, kirkstone has an older 20220121 version: https://git.openembedded.org/openembedded-core/tree/meta/recipes-extended/ltp So you'd need to overlay ltp 20231017 here: https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-extended/ltp 3. Once the upgrade is done, you can remove the old overlayed 20200120 and 20210524 versions of ltp On Tue, May 16, 2023 at 09:31:55AM -0500, Ryan Eatmon via lists.yoctoproject.org wrote: > From: LCPD Automation Script <lcpdbld@list.ti.com> > > As part of the initial LTS migration, move to the latest commits for the > various repos. > - ltp-ddt_20230127 > > Going forward all updates will come from the CICD flow. > > Signed-off-by: Ryan Eatmon <reatmon@ti.com> > --- > me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b | 2 +- > 1 file changed, 1 insertion(+), 1 deletion(-) > > di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> index d56c5b7b..c14ddba7 100644 > ---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> +++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> @@ -14,7 +14,7 @@ PE = "1" > PR = "r7" > PV:append = "+git${SRCPV}" > > -S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" > +S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" > BRANCH ?= "master" > > S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https" > -- > 2.17.1
On 5/16/2023 11:02 AM, Denys Dmytriyenko wrote: > 1. There's no 20231017 version of ltp-ddt in meta-arago: > > https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-devtools/ltp-ddt There is on wip/next which after a forced CICD is about to make it visiable to kirkstone. All of these patches build on previous patches that are "Under Review" on the next branches. I'm just sending out the patches so that as soon as CICD promotes it all I can get the patches applied to master as well. > 2. ltp-ddt is based on upstream ltp - while OE-Core/master has version > 20231017 of ltp, kirkstone has an older 20220121 version: > > https://git.openembedded.org/openembedded-core/tree/meta/recipes-extended/ltp > > So you'd need to overlay ltp 20231017 here: > > https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-extended/ltp > > 3. Once the upgrade is done, you can remove the old overlayed 20200120 and > 20210524 versions of ltp > > > On Tue, May 16, 2023 at 09:31:55AM -0500, Ryan Eatmon via lists.yoctoproject.org wrote: >> From: LCPD Automation Script <lcpdbld@list.ti.com> >> >> As part of the initial LTS migration, move to the latest commits for the >> various repos. >> - ltp-ddt_20230127 >> >> Going forward all updates will come from the CICD flow. >> >> Signed-off-by: Ryan Eatmon <reatmon@ti.com> >> --- >> me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b | 2 +- >> 1 file changed, 1 insertion(+), 1 deletion(-) >> >> di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>> index d56c5b7b..c14ddba7 100644 >> ---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>> +++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>> @@ -14,7 +14,7 @@ PE = "1" >> PR = "r7" >> PV:append = "+git${SRCPV}" >> >> -S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" >> +S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" >> BRANCH ?= "master" >> >> S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https" >> -- >> 2.17.1
On Tue, May 16, 2023 at 11:19:29AM -0500, Ryan Eatmon wrote: > > > On 5/16/2023 11:02 AM, Denys Dmytriyenko wrote: > >1. There's no 20231017 version of ltp-ddt in meta-arago: > > > >https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-devtools/ltp-ddt > > There is on wip/next which after a forced CICD is about to make it > visiable to kirkstone. > > All of these patches build on previous patches that are "Under > Review" on the next branches. > > I'm just sending out the patches so that as soon as CICD promotes it > all I can get the patches applied to master as well. Right. I wonder if those need to be re-sent again, since it's been a long time they came across. Or maybe post links here to corresponding base commits on wip branch for a refresher? > >2. ltp-ddt is based on upstream ltp - while OE-Core/master has version > >20231017 of ltp, kirkstone has an older 20220121 version: > > > >https://git.openembedded.org/openembedded-core/tree/meta/recipes-extended/ltp > > > >So you'd need to overlay ltp 20231017 here: > > > >https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-extended/ltp > > > >3. Once the upgrade is done, you can remove the old overlayed 20200120 and > >20210524 versions of ltp > > > > > >On Tue, May 16, 2023 at 09:31:55AM -0500, Ryan Eatmon via lists.yoctoproject.org wrote: > >>From: LCPD Automation Script <lcpdbld@list.ti.com> > >> > >>As part of the initial LTS migration, move to the latest commits for the > >>various repos. > >> - ltp-ddt_20230127 > >> > >>Going forward all updates will come from the CICD flow. > >> > >>Signed-off-by: Ryan Eatmon <reatmon@ti.com> > >>--- > >> me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b | 2 +- > >> 1 file changed, 1 insertion(+), 1 deletion(-) > >> > >>di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>index d56c5b7b..c14ddba7 100644 > >>---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>+++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>@@ -14,7 +14,7 @@ PE = "1" > >> PR = "r7" > >> PV:append = "+git${SRCPV}" > >>-S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" > >>+S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" > >> BRANCH ?= "master" > >> S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https" > >>-- > >>2.17.1
I can do that. I'll resend a new series with a cover letter. On 5/16/2023 11:23 AM, Denys Dmytriyenko wrote: > On Tue, May 16, 2023 at 11:19:29AM -0500, Ryan Eatmon wrote: >> >> >> On 5/16/2023 11:02 AM, Denys Dmytriyenko wrote: >>> 1. There's no 20231017 version of ltp-ddt in meta-arago: >>> >>> https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-devtools/ltp-ddt >> >> There is on wip/next which after a forced CICD is about to make it >> visiable to kirkstone. >> >> All of these patches build on previous patches that are "Under >> Review" on the next branches. >> >> I'm just sending out the patches so that as soon as CICD promotes it >> all I can get the patches applied to master as well. > > Right. I wonder if those need to be re-sent again, since it's been a long time > they came across. Or maybe post links here to corresponding base commits on > wip branch for a refresher? > > >>> 2. ltp-ddt is based on upstream ltp - while OE-Core/master has version >>> 20231017 of ltp, kirkstone has an older 20220121 version: >>> >>> https://git.openembedded.org/openembedded-core/tree/meta/recipes-extended/ltp >>> >>> So you'd need to overlay ltp 20231017 here: >>> >>> https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-extended/ltp >>> >>> 3. Once the upgrade is done, you can remove the old overlayed 20200120 and >>> 20210524 versions of ltp >>> >>> >>> On Tue, May 16, 2023 at 09:31:55AM -0500, Ryan Eatmon via lists.yoctoproject.org wrote: >>>> From: LCPD Automation Script <lcpdbld@list.ti.com> >>>> >>>> As part of the initial LTS migration, move to the latest commits for the >>>> various repos. >>>> - ltp-ddt_20230127 >>>> >>>> Going forward all updates will come from the CICD flow. >>>> >>>> Signed-off-by: Ryan Eatmon <reatmon@ti.com> >>>> --- >>>> me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b | 2 +- >>>> 1 file changed, 1 insertion(+), 1 deletion(-) >>>> >>>> di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>>>> index d56c5b7b..c14ddba7 100644 >>>> ---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>>>> +++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b >>>> @@ -14,7 +14,7 @@ PE = "1" >>>> PR = "r7" >>>> PV:append = "+git${SRCPV}" >>>> -S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" >>>> +S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" >>>> BRANCH ?= "master" >>>> S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https" >>>> -- >>>> 2.17.1
Thanks! The repost is very helpful. I guess what threw me off is that meta-ti pieces were already merged, but not enabled by default. While meta-arago changes were still missing (kept in wip) instead of doing the same as meta-ti... On Tue, May 16, 2023 at 11:38:08AM -0500, Ryan Eatmon wrote: > > I can do that. I'll resend a new series with a cover letter. > > > On 5/16/2023 11:23 AM, Denys Dmytriyenko wrote: > >On Tue, May 16, 2023 at 11:19:29AM -0500, Ryan Eatmon wrote: > >> > >> > >>On 5/16/2023 11:02 AM, Denys Dmytriyenko wrote: > >>>1. There's no 20231017 version of ltp-ddt in meta-arago: > >>> > >>>https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-devtools/ltp-ddt > >> > >>There is on wip/next which after a forced CICD is about to make it > >>visiable to kirkstone. > >> > >>All of these patches build on previous patches that are "Under > >>Review" on the next branches. > >> > >>I'm just sending out the patches so that as soon as CICD promotes it > >>all I can get the patches applied to master as well. > > > >Right. I wonder if those need to be re-sent again, since it's been a long time > >they came across. Or maybe post links here to corresponding base commits on > >wip branch for a refresher? > > > > > >>>2. ltp-ddt is based on upstream ltp - while OE-Core/master has version > >>>20231017 of ltp, kirkstone has an older 20220121 version: > >>> > >>>https://git.openembedded.org/openembedded-core/tree/meta/recipes-extended/ltp > >>> > >>>So you'd need to overlay ltp 20231017 here: > >>> > >>>https://git.yoctoproject.org/meta-arago/tree/meta-arago-extras/recipes-extended/ltp > >>> > >>>3. Once the upgrade is done, you can remove the old overlayed 20200120 and > >>>20210524 versions of ltp > >>> > >>> > >>>On Tue, May 16, 2023 at 09:31:55AM -0500, Ryan Eatmon via lists.yoctoproject.org wrote: > >>>>From: LCPD Automation Script <lcpdbld@list.ti.com> > >>>> > >>>>As part of the initial LTS migration, move to the latest commits for the > >>>>various repos. > >>>> - ltp-ddt_20230127 > >>>> > >>>>Going forward all updates will come from the CICD flow. > >>>> > >>>>Signed-off-by: Ryan Eatmon <reatmon@ti.com> > >>>>--- > >>>> me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b | 2 +- > >>>> 1 file changed, 1 insertion(+), 1 deletion(-) > >>>> > >>>>di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>>>index d56c5b7b..c14ddba7 100644 > >>>>---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>>>+++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b > >>>>@@ -14,7 +14,7 @@ PE = "1" > >>>> PR = "r7" > >>>> PV:append = "+git${SRCPV}" > >>>>-S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" > >>>>+S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" > >>>> BRANCH ?= "master" > >>>> S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https" > >>>>-- > >>>>2.17.1
diff --git a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b index d56c5b7b..c14ddba7 100644 --- a/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b +++ b/meta-arago-extras/recipes-devtools/ltp-ddt/ltp-ddt_20230127.bb @@ -14,7 +14,7 @@ PE = "1" PR = "r7" PV:append = "+git${SRCPV}" -SRCREV = "7f2fc4b7c972f2f188836c739a7175fad2f2b288" +SRCREV = "41e97da730b9064d9fc5337afb515a8b6f752099" BRANCH ?= "master" SRC_URI:remove = "git://github.com/linux-test-project/ltp.git;branch=master;protocol=https"